On Leonard Peltier granted clemency

In his final act as President Joe Biden granted clemency to my associate Leonard Peltier, who will live in home confinement, scheduled to be released on 18 February

Shame how trump tried to hide this, let us hope Leonard lives free from further persecution from the wampusheau


Popular posts from this blog

Responding to slander from Iran politics club

On disposal of firouz naderi

On shiva bagheri censored at california parents riot